Clara Mae Hines

June 21, 1918 — November 28, 2018

Clara Mae (Williams) Hines of Little Rock, Arkansas, formerly of Maysville, Oklahoma was born in Lebanon, Oklahoma on June 21, 1918 to John Wesley and Bessie (Shilling) Williams and passed from this life on Tuesday, November 28, 2018 in her home at the age of 100 years.

Clara graduated high school and attended two years of business college before marrying James Lavin “Judd” Hines on November 28, 1946. They moved to Maysville on October 16, 1947, where he worked at the Warren Petroleum Plant in Maysville and Antioch. She worked in the office at the plant for a short time. She enjoyed her flower gardens, reading her Bible, and doting on their only child, Phil. In 2008 Clara moved to Little Rock, Arkansas where she enjoyed life with Phil and his family. She loved the First Baptist Church in Maysville where she was a member for many years. She will be dearly missed by her family and friends.

Her survivors include her son, Phil Hines and wife Donna, 3 grandchildren, 5 great grandchildren, 2 step grandsons, and 5 step great grandchildren.

Clara was preceded in death by her husband, J. L. “Judd” Hines.
